NetCrunch logo NetCrunch

NetCrunch IT Monitoring Platform is easy to start and enterprise scalable. It allows monitoring of systems, logs, applications, cloud and SNMP devices.

PageFate logo PageFate

PageFate is a free status page and incident management tool for your APIs, services or company. It's a powerful, managed, heads-free alternative to StatusPage.io and Status.io.

Alternatives to Nmap: from simple to advanced network scanning
NetCrunch has four scanning tools: Network Service Scanner scans for 70 known services (such as TCP, TLS andUDP) running on computers and other devices on a network. Open Port Scanner scans for open ports, based on a list of known ports or within a range you set. Ping Scanner can scan a range of IP addresses and perform DNS lookups.
